peculiarity
Internal trim offset voltage: 1 mV (max)
Input offset voltage drift: 10μV/°C (max)
Low input bias current: 50 PA
Low input noise current:
Wide Gain Bandwidth: 3 MHz (min)
High Voltage Slew Rate: 10V/μs (min)
Low supply current: 1.8 mA/amp
High input impedance: 10 to 12 Ω
Low total harmonic distortion ≤ 0.02%
Low 1/f noise angle: 50 Hz
Fast establishment time at 0.01%:2 microseconds
illustrate
These devices are low-cost, high-speed, JFET input op-amps have very low input offset voltage and guaranteed input offset voltage drift. They require low supply currents while maintaining a large gain bandwidth product and fast slew rate. In addition, a well-matched high-voltage JFET input device provides very low input bias current and bias current. The LF412 dual is pin-compatible with the LM1558, allowing designers to instantly upgrade the overall performance of their existing designs.
These amplifiers can be used in applications requiring low input offset voltage and drift, low input bias current, high input impedance, high voltage slew rate, and high bandwidth, such as high-speed integration, fast D/A conversion, sample and hold circuits, and many others.
